For Air Max Day, Nike reveals the Air Liquid Max, a futuristic silhouette that reimagines Air cushioning and the design of the line.
As every year, Nike is gearing up for its Air Max Day. And in 2026, the sportswear brand seems ready to take a new leap. After exploring Dynamic Air and experimenting with the Air Max DN and the Nike Air Max DN8, the Beaverton brand unveils an unprecedented silhouette: the Nike Air Liquid Max.
Designed as one of the most ambitious evolutions of Air technology, this silhouette marks a turning point in how Nike envisions visible cushioning. A new design, with new cushioning and, above all, a distinctly futuristic aesthetic. The goal is clear: push the limits of what an Air Max can be.

The Nike Air Liquid Max, a technological and visual innovation
Since the late 80s, the Air Max philosophy has been based on a simple principle: make technology visible. With the Air Max Liquid, the sportswear brand takes this idea even further. The sole becomes the central element of the design and adopts a completely rethought structure. Several interconnected Air bubbles form a fluid platform that gives the impression of a material in motion. The whole breaks away from the classic Air units, which are often linear or compartmentalized. Between material and volume, the design deliberately distances itself from retro Air Max silhouettes to move in a much more experimental direction. A logical evolution for a line that has continuously transformed over the decades.

Visually, the construction evokes a fusion between the experimentation of Nike Air Vapormax, while incorporating the futuristic volumes recently seen on the Nike Air Max DN8. But here, Nike introduces a new logic: an almost organic silhouette, where the sole seems to evolve with each step. Beyond the visual aspect, the innovation is also technical. Air flows through multiple capsules distributed along the entire length of the shoe to provide a more natural transition and impact absorption. A new way to explore Air cushioning, true to the DNA of the franchise.
A highly anticipated release for Air Max Day
The release of the Air Liquid Max is scheduled for March 26, 2026, in celebration of the next Air Max Day. The model is expected to retail around €220 on Nike SNKRS.
